I i - noun imping The act or process of grafting or mending. 1
- noun imping a little devil or demon; an evil spirit. 1
- noun imping a mischievous child. 1
- noun imping Archaic. a scion or offshoot of a plant or tree. 1
- noun imping Archaic. an offspring. 1
- verb with object imping Falconry. to graft (feathers) into a wing. to furnish (a wing, tail, etc.) with feathers, as to make good losses or deficiencies and improve powers of flight. 1
- verb with object imping Archaic. to add a piece to; mend or repair. 1
